Home > United States > Texas > Humble > Shopping > Office Supplies > Office Depot > US Highway 59 North

Office Depot US Highway 59 North

Address:

20412 US Highway 59 North, Humble TX 77338 (Directions from | to)

Telephone:

(281) 540-8383

Fax:

(281) 540-8703

Categories:

Office Supplies

Store hours

Mon-Fri: 8:00 AM-9:00 PM
Sat: 9:00 AM-7:00 PM
Sun: Closed

Last updated:

01 Apr 2024
×